logo

DESCRIPCIÓN.

CKA - Certified Kubernetes Administrator Preparación de entorno de Kubernetes para practicar la Certificación CKA.

Utilizaremos el despliegue de CK-X de github hecho por Sailor.sh https://github.com/sailor-sh/CK-X

REQUISITOS.

Contiene las siguientes especificaciones:

SISTEMA OPERATIVO -> Ubuntu Server (Minimal) HARDWARE -> (Minimun) 2 Core CPU & 4 GB RAM SOFTWARE -> Docker Compose - ContainerD – Kubernetes (k8s)

Procedimiento

Partiremos de una instalación mínima (Sin Interfaz Gráfica) en Ubuntu Server LTS 24.X. Como motor de ejecución de contenedores. Es un entorno más ligero ya que no dispone de interfaz gráfica. Iremos paso a paso realizando la instalación y posteriormente iniciando el Clúster. También veremos los tipos de examen que hay y sus certificaciones.

Preparación de paquetes

Actualizamos repositorios e instalamos paquetes necesarios

sudo apt update && sudo apt upgrade -y sudo apt install docker.io docker-compose docker-compose-v2 -y

Instalación de CK-X

Instalación automatizada del entorno de exámenes de Kubernetes

sudo su curl -fsSL https://raw.githubusercontent.com/nishanb/ck-x/master/scripts/install.sh | bash

Nos dejará el siguiente mensaje:
Useful Commands

CK-X Simulator has been installed in: /home/a/ck-x-simulator, run all below commands from this directory
To stop CK-X docker compose down –volumes –remove-orphans –rmi all
To Restart CK-X: docker compose restart
To clean up all containers and images: docker system prune -a
To remove only CK-X images: docker compose down –rmi all
To access CK-X Simulator: https://play.sailor.sh/
To access CK-X Simulator locally use: http://localhost:30080/
installed Comprobación del estado

Comprobación de estado de entorno con docker

Sudo docker ps –all
estado Inicio inicio Desde este panel accederemos a las certificaciones según el nivel de dificultad que deseemos y el tipo de certificación. certificaciones